"Use the original: TrueCrypt"
Version: Odin HDD Encryption 9.8.3
Pros
Use the original & free version: TrueCrypt
Cons
Using a hex editor on 9.8.3 (2 years later...) and a simple ascii search of truecrypt you can find 90+ instances of it..... beyond that the interface has indeed been altered much more since my initial post, different even than the screenshot posted here as of the day of this post (the one that still looks like truecrypt) resulting in a numbed down program that can only do part of what the original can.
Summary
Shame on this 'dev' and even you CNET for not removing this by now, this is a hacked up/half functional ripoff of truecrypt, open OdinHDDEncryption.exe (version 9.8.3|3,740,672 bytes|CRC32 635d0348|MD5 134036316c4f035e921820f4d80df7dd) up with a hex editor and do a quick search yourself. I won't be surprised if they get around to fixing it in future releases but for now the evidence remains in their own file with almost a hundred instances of "truecrypt" remaining in plain text!!
